WebOsteogenesis imperfecta (OI) is a rare inherited (genetic) bone disorder that is present at birth. It's also known as brittle bone disease. A child born with OI may have soft bones that break (fracture) easily, bones that are not formed normally, and other problems. Symptoms may range from mild to severe. WebThe multiscale hierarchical structure of bone is naturally optimized to resist fractures. In osteogenesis imperfecta, or brittle bone disease, genetic mutations affect the quality and/or quantity of collagen, dramatically increasing bone fracture risk. Brittle Bone Disease is a genetic disorder, whereby there is a defect in the production of type 1 collagen, the major protein of the bone matrix. This causes low bone mass and other tissue manifestations. Understand more about the background of this heritable condition of connective tissue in our article.
